Dasher's Story

Dasher is a 9 month-old sweetheart who is ready to find the forever family he’s been waiting for. He is believed to be an American Staffordshire Terrier, Boxer, and Beagle mix — which means he’s the perfect blend of playful, affectionate, smart, and loyal.<br/><br/>Dasher is truly a people dog. He adores adults, kids, and other dogs and wants nothing more than to be included in everything you do. The only time he ever barks is when he’s politely asking to join the fun — he just loves being with his people.<br/><br/>He has happy, classic puppy energy and loves to run, play, and go on walks. On leash, Dasher is curious and enthusiastic — he enjoys sniffing and exploring but does not try to dart away. With a little continued leash training, he’ll make a wonderful walking partner.<br/><br/>While staying with a foster family, Dasher has made wonderful progress with potty training and learning basic commands. He is smart, eager to please, and responds very well to consistent training and structure. He sleeps comfortably in a kennel at night and when his family is away, making him an easy addition to a home routine.<br/><br/>He would thrive with a family who understands puppy behavior and is willing to continue his training as he matures.<br/><br/>Dasher was found abandoned at a dog park, but has adapted so well to his temporary home with the family that took him in. He is now ready to find a family who will give him the stability, love, and adventures he deserves.<br/><br/>If you’re looking for a loyal companion who will greet you with a wagging tail, a happy heart, and endless affection — Dasher is your boy.

The Barking Lot Dog Rescue's Adoption Policy
You'll start by filling out the adoption application below. Once you've completed the adoption application a Barking Lot Attendant will be in touch to go over the next steps. Every dog and puppy that comes through The Barking Lot Dog Rescue will be "vetted" before they leave to their forever home. Being "vetted" not only means a veterinarian has seen them to ensure they're healthy; it also means they have been spayed/neutered, received at least one injection of DAPP (puppies under 6 months require 3 dosages - remaining vaccines will be scheduled at time of adoption if not already given), bordetella and rabies vaccine (required by law) and microchip. They have also been socialized in a home setting with people and other animals (varies per dog, please see their kennel card for more information).
